Sachem Capital Corp. 7.125% Notes due 2027 (SCCF) is trading at $23.73 as of 2026-04-10, marking a 0.68% gain in recent trading sessions. This analysis covers key technical levels, prevailing market context for the fixed-income note, and potential price scenarios market participants may monitor in the coming weeks.
